Essential Travel Tips

  1. 1Visit during dry season for best hiking and paddling conditions.
  2. 2Bring insect repellent for forest and mangrove areas.
  3. 3Respect local customs when visiting temples and villages.
  4. 4Rent gear locally for kayaking and biking tours.
  5. 5Plan accommodation in Takua Pa for easy access to adventure sites.
